Honor Blackman to star in new TV show


Honor Blackman will make a guest appearance in ‘You, Me & Them’.

The 89-year-old actress – who has previously starred in the James Bond film, ‘Goldfinger’ and the action-comedy ‘The Avengers’ – will play Rose, the mother of the lead character Ed (who is played by Anthony Head) and according to Gold, Rose is ready to cause "chaos" between Ed and his girlfriend Lauren (played by Eve Myles).

Speaking about her exciting new role on ‘You, Me & Them’, Honor said: "I think they are lovely people, and a terrific team and I look forward to having fun with them. Anthony Head and Eve Myles have a wonderful relationship; I am going to see if I can rattle their cage a bit!"

Steve North, General Manager of Gold, then added: "Honor Blackman may be the same age as the Queen and it is 50 years since she played the infamous Pussy Galore in ‘Goldfinger’, but she is still beautiful, mesmerising and a legendary actress. I am delighted she is joining our brilliant cast and the eccentric ‘You, Me & Them’ family."

Executive Producer of the show’s production company Hat Trick, Jimmy Mulville said: "We’re thrilled to have such an icon of British film join the cast of ‘You, Me & Them’. Honor plays a fantastically naughty and funny character who is definitely not growing old gracefully."

The new series of ‘You, Me & Them’ is scheduled to air in 2015.
